Step 6: Publishing the Quillforge markdown rendering pipeline. As a contractor, you will not have production push access; instead, submit the built renderer bundle through the Hollis relay, which validates sanitization rules and template versions before forwarding. The relay rejects any bundle that lacks a valid signature, so verify your toolchain version first. Sign the bundle using the key provided directly below.

rollout seal: bky13_7YJQYLva1cL6d

Key ceremony checklist, item 7: Before rotating the signing key, run the Quillmark translation-string extraction script and commit the generated catalog. The script refuses to run against a locked locale bundle. Unlock it once per ceremony, not per locale. Unlocking the bundle prompts for the recovery passphrase, which is:

unlock words, fafog-yagap: julvan-rusix-rusdor-quenath-drumir-wenir-sileth-julael-aldion-julael-frador-giliel-tameth-ulador

Notes — depot uniforms

Uniforms for the Setfield depot are packed: thirty sets, three boxes, labelled by size. Receiving site should check counts against the packing slip on arrival and flag shortages same day. Boxes ship together on Wednesday's run. Storage is the back office until lockers arrive. The courier hand-over instruction below is confidential.

drop instructions, hahip-badug: the quenox ralath courier leaves the kaseth fraiel rusiel tameth belys istdor ralion giliel ledger at gate 7830 under passcode 165413

### Changelog — SQL lint defaults changed

As of this release, Groverly's SQL linter enforces keyword casing, explicit column lists, and a 120-char line limit by default. Previously these were warnings; they now fail CI. Legacy files under `migrations/archive/` are exempt. New team members should copy the updated defaults, shown here.

deployment values, fajog-bawep:
[druix]
team = lamwyn
access_code = ac_4d55fa
owner = istix.eliok
host = druix.halixforge.test
port = 8000
peer = oliir.qirvansoft.local
salt = cb966147
pin = 7543